    • In order to complete a Driving Safety Course, you must meet the eligibility requirements below:

      • You have NOT taken a Driving Safety Course to dismiss a citation during the previous 12 months.
      • You are NOT in the process of taking a Driving Safety Course to dismiss another offense in this or any other court.
      • You have NOT completed a Driving Safety Course that is not yet reflected on my driving record.
      • You have been charged with an offense that is eligible for a Driving Safety Course (you may contact the court to inquire)
      • You do NOT have a commercial driver’s license.
      • You did NOT receive this citation in a Construction Zone when workers were present.
      • You did NOT receive a citation for speeding in excess of 24 MPH over the posted speed limit or for more than 95 MPH.
      • You have a VALID Texas driver’s license and will attach a copy to this form.
      • You have VALID proof of financial responsibility (vehicle insurance) and will attach a copy to this form.

      If you meet the requirements above you may email or mail a copy of your Insurance, Driver’s License, and the DSC Request Form below. If you are not sure if you qualify, you may contact the court by phone or email.

  • If you are wanting to file an Emergency Detention Application on a friend or loved one they must meet the below requirements:

    • Have “reason to believe and does believe that the person evidences mental illness” (Sec. 573.011) (b) (1)
    • Have “reason to believe and does believe that the person evidences a substantial risk of serious harm to himself or others” (Sec. 573.011) (b) (2)
    • Have “reason to believe and does believe that the risk of harm is imminent unless the person is immediately restrained” (Sec. 573.011) (b) (4)
    • The person must reside in Waller County.

    If the person you are filing for meets the above requirements you may call our office.
